LED traffic signal lamps are being used to replace incandescent traffic signal lamps because of the long-term cost saving associated with reduced energy consumption and longer service life. There are reasons to believe that the use of LED traffic signal lamps may compromise of the safety features designed into traffic signal systems that were intended for use with incandescent lamps. The focus of this study is to analyze the electrical characteristics of LED traffic signal lamp assemblies and determine if they are compatible with existing typical traffic signal hardware (load switches and conflict monitors). The as-new state and failed state electrical characteristics of the LED lamps assemblies are measured and analyzed. A testing procedure is established and documented for repeating this analysis on newer models of LED traffic signal lamps in the future.
